New research has revealed that as many as 36% of IT leaders have disabled security measures on their systems, and a staggering 70% have admitted to reusing systems passwords.
IT leaders have a lot of confidence in their organisation, as 80% say their employees wouldn’t fall for a phishing attack. Having said this, 64% of leaders themselves have clicked on phishing traps.
Despite this, a study by Arctic Wolf says that they can be quick to punish others for mistakes, with 27% having witnessed the termination of an employee for falling victim to a scam.
